    Jan 23, 2013 · However, Windows 7 doesn’t support WDS 2012 deployment over IPv6 PXE. If IPv6 PXE boot is enabled and a Windows 7 installation is selected, a blank screen will appear and Setup will not run. In order to deploy a Windows 7 from WDS 2012, the machine BIOS/UEFI firmware needs to be configured with the IPv4 PXE network boot option.

    Intel Boot Agent is compliant to PXE standard version 2.1, which is defined as part of the IPv4 protocol suite. Intel has no plans to update Intel® Boot Agent for IPv6. Can I use Intel® Boot Agent on my IPv6 network? Yes. Although Intel® Boot Agent uses IPv4, you …

    Nov 16, 2015 · IPv6 PXE was first included in UEFI version 2.3 (Errata D), published five years ago. However, not all servers support IPv6 PXE yet, including the ageing ones in my lab.
